Investigations into the geometry of quasi static shear specimens
ORAL
Abstract
A number of 3D printed specimens were produced on a UV cure resin printer to examine the effects of geometry on behaviour under quasi-static loading in an Instron. Samples were monitored using digital image correlation in order to determine the extent to which failure occured in shear. Through several iterations it was possible to improve the design and give some insight into important parameters for future specimen designs.
